Output e93a76d1234c5108523e4ec5ca9acc0183c017abacdae696185ecab66d24bd03:2

value
905560
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 11328c6a8f39a5d191d2c3c8c80bb96a60518368 OP_EQUALVERIFY OP_CHECKSIG
address
12Zw3S649RBFqDrEpo8Va4b49aUGphWmXB
transaction
e93a76d1234c5108523e4ec5ca9acc0183c017abacdae696185ecab66d24bd03
spent
true